《The journal of spinal cord medicine》2013,36(6):555-562
AbstractBackgroundA relatively high early mortality rate (<30 days post-injury) for cervical spinal cord injury (SCI) has been observed.ObjectiveTo investigate this early mortality rate observed after cervical SCI and analyze the associated influential factors.MethodsMedical records for 1163 patients with cervical SCI were reviewed, and the number of patients with early mortality was documented. Through logistic regression analysis, the effects of age, gender, occupation, cause of injury, severity of injury, highest involved spinal cord segment, nutritional condition during hospitalization, surgical treatment, tracheotomy, etc., on early mortality were assessed. Implementation of early treatment (i.e. surgery, tracheotomy, and nutritional support) and its effect on patient prognosis were also analyzed.ResultsEarly mortality occurred in 109 of 1163 patients (9.4%). Four factors affected the early mortality rate, including level and severity of SCI, whether or not surgery was performed, the time interval between SCI and surgery, malnutrition, and tracheotomy. Patients with an American Spinal Injury Association grade of A, a high cervical SCI (C1–C3), and/or no surgical intervention were statistically more likely to have early mortality (P < 0.001).ConclusionSevere cervical SCI, upper-level cervical cord injury, malnutrition, and inappropriate tracheotomy are risk factors for early mortality in patients with cervical SCI. Surgery can reduce early mortality. Early tracheotomy should be performed in patients with complete upper-level cervical SCI, but patients with incomplete cervical SCI or complete low-level cervical SCI should initially be treated surgically to maintain smooth airway flow. 相似文献

KI Wheeler GM Schmölzer CJ Morley PG Davis 《Acta paediatrica (Oslo, Norway : 1992)》2011,100(1):67-70
Background: Ventilator frequency is one of the determinants of tidal volume delivery during high‐frequency ventilation. Clinicians increasingly use data on ventilator displays to inform their decisions. Aim: To measure the frequencies delivered by the Dräger Babylog 8000plus ventilator when used in high‐frequency mode. Methods: Ventilator waveforms using a test lung were recorded at the full range of settings 5–20 Hz using Spectra software at 1000 Hz. The changes in frequency produced by a 1‐ Hz change in set frequency were calculated. Actual and displayed frequencies were compared. Results: For settings up to 12 Hz, median (range) difference between set and delivered frequencies was 0 (?0.4 to +0.1) Hz. Above 12 Hz, delivered frequency varied by ?0.3 (?1.9 to +0.3) Hz. For 1‐ Hz changes in frequency settings, in the range 5–12 Hz, 1‐ Hz changes produced a change in delivered frequency of 1.0 (0.6–1.4) Hz. Above 12 Hz, the corresponding changes were 0.7 (0–2.9) Hz. The ventilator displays the set frequency during operation rather than the delivered frequency. Conclusion: At 12 Hz and below, the differences between set and delivered frequencies were relatively small compared with those at 13 Hz and higher. Above 13 Hz, the difference between set and delivered frequencies was up to 2.9 Hz. Some frequency setting changes did not result in a change in delivered frequency. 相似文献

目的通过与两种不同流速模式(恒速和减速)同步间歇指令通气(SIMV)比较,评价双相气道正压通气(DuoPAP)在心脏术后应用的安全性和有效性。方法选取心内直视手术者40例,术后分别采用恒速、减速SIMV和DuoPAP模式通气,比较血流动力学、血气、呼吸力学参数及呼吸肌做功指标的变化。结果DuoPAP和减速SIMV的气道压峰值(Ppeak)、气道阻力(Raw)和吸气功(WI)较恒速型SIMV明显降低(p<0·01);前两种通气模式之间比较无统计学差异(p>0·05);三种通气模式的其他指标无统计学差异(p>0·05)。结论与传统的SIMV模式比较,DuoPAP模式对血流动力学、血气参数无明显影响,且与恒速型SIMV比较,可明显降低吸气时的Ppeak、Raw和WI,应用于心脏术后是安全、有效的。 相似文献

目的:探讨神经源性肺水肿病因、诊断及治疗方法。方法:回顾分析10例重或特重型颅脑损伤后继发神经源性肺水肿患者的救治情况。结果:本组存活6例,4例因脑疝死亡。结论:神经源性肺水肿发病急、进展快、病死率高,早期诊断、正确治疗是抢救神经源性肺水肿的关键。 相似文献

曲马多对通气功能的影响 总被引:16,自引:0,他引:16
将30例患者随机分成曲马多组(T组)和哌替啶组(P组),比较观察对通气功能的影响。采用曲马多2mg/kg(≤100mg/次)及哌替啶1mg/kg(≤50mg/次),稀释后5分钟滴完,观察其后5、10、20。3O分钟NR、SpO2、VT、VE及动脉血气分析各项指标。结果发现P组与T组均有PCO2轻度上升(P>0.05),P组VT、VE及SpO2短时明显下降并低T组(P<0.01),而T组用药前后各参数无明显变化(P>0.05),提示哌替啶有明显呼吸抑制作用;曲马多作为麻醉期间辅助用药无进一步降低每分通气量之虑,但应注意用量及滴注速度。 相似文献

开窗通风改善门诊空气质量 总被引:2,自引:0,他引:2
目的分析医院门诊改善空气质量工作中存在的问题及解决方式。方法统计门诊内科专家诊区上午不同时间段的人员流量;空气采样后用普通营养琼脂平板培养浮游菌落,比较干预前后专家诊区空气质量,干预前仍采用常规诊区通风方法,即开诊前开窗通风30 min,干预措施根据人员流量定时开窗、湿墩布清洁地面。结果门诊专家诊区空气质量干预后较干预前明显好转,3个就诊高峰时间段空气中每立方米的浮游菌落数分别为(61.48±5.43)、(51.92±3.78)(、53.14±7.56)CFU/m^3,与干预前空气浮游菌落比较差异有统计学意义(P〈0.05)。结论根据人员流量定时开窗、湿墩布清洁地面有利于改善诊区空气质量。 相似文献

Schönweiler R Lisson JA Schönweiler B Eckardt A Ptok M Tränkmann J Hausamen JE 《International journal of pediatric otorhinolaryngology》1999,50(3):321-217
Many cleft palate teams currently schedule palatoplasty and veloplasty within the child’s first year of life. At Hannover Medical School, palatoplasty and veloplasty are performed at 18–24 months of age. It was questioned which speech and language outcome was achieved and whether it may be influenced by: (1) type and extent of the clefts; (2) velopharyngeal inadequacy; and (3) hearing disorders. A retrospective evaluation of data collected from 1985 to 1993 was performed summarizing receptive and expressive speech and language skills of 370 children aged 4.5 years. Cleft types were unilateral cleft lip and palate (UCLP, 30.0%), bilateral cleft lip and palate (BCLP, 28.7%), cleft hard and soft palate (CP, 21.6%), cleft soft palate (cleft velum, CV, 10.8%), cleft lip and alveolus (CLA, 5.8%) and submucous clefts (SUB, 3.2%). n=86 had constant normal hearing, and n=284 had conductive hearing loss >20 dB (500–4000 Hz). Severe developmental phonology errors were found in 30–50% of children with repaired cleft palate and in less than 8% of patients with CLA and SUB. Posterior compensatory misarticulation was below 15% in the groups UCLP, BCLP, CP, CV and SUB. Nasal resonance and air emission was nearly normal in CLA, but was increased in 27% to 38% of the other cleft types. Children with conductive hearing loss had significantly more and severely affected phonology, morphology, syntax, vocabulary, language comprehension, and auditory perception than normal hearing children. Findings indicated that speech and language function in CLP patients were predominantly related to the hearing status. 相似文献

Michael J. Casas DDS MSc David J. Kenny BSc DDS PhD Karen A. McPherson DDS MSc 《Dysphagia》1994,9(1):40-46
Many children with cerebral palsy (CP) suffer from feeding disorders. Twenty children with spastic CP and 20 neurologically normal children (age range 6.2–12.9 years) were monitored with ultrasound imaging of the oral cavity synchronized with surface electromyographic (EMG) recordings of masseter and infrahyoid museles and respiratory inductance plethysmograph (RIP) recordings during feeding tasks. A lip-cup contact detector signaled contact of the drinking cup on the lip during liquid tasks. Children with CP required more time than normals for collection and organization of 5 ml and 75 ml liquid boluses for swallowing. The ventilatory preparation phase, recovery to baseline resting ventilatory pattern after swallowing, and total time for task completion were longer in children with CP for 5-ml and 75-ml tasks. The interval from lip-cup contact until alteration of ventilation from baseline resting ventilatory pattern was longer for children with CP during 75-ml tasks but not for 5-ml tasks. The interval from completion of the task-related cookie swallow until initiation of the next swallow was longer in children with CP than in normal children. These data provide evidence than children with CP manage solid boluses more easily than liquid boluses and small liquid boluses more easily than large liquid boluses. This investigation statistically confirms empirically based recommendations that children with CP be allowed more time to complete feeding tasks and consume small volume drinks rather than large volume drinks. 相似文献
